    There is a book or maybe it was just a pattern called, "Just Can't Cut It" that gives great ideas for those wonderful fabrics we are afraid to cut into. It uses large blocks of the beautiful fabric and then mixes smaller pieces of it in with a solid coordinating color to make the big blocks pop.

    There is a quilting book titled "Too Pretty to Cut" and gives lots of patterns for materials that are just too pretty to cut. You may want to look at that, or cut big squares and put nine-patch squars of matiching fabric between them. Then add borders and you are done! Very lovely fabric!
